DESCRIPTION:Big Kodály Day 2025\nIan Harrison Memorial Workshop \nwith Keynote Presenter: Susanna Saw (Malaysia) \nSave the Date!  \nSouth East Asian Games and Choral Works for the Music Classroom and Choir \nSouth East Asia is a region rich in many diverse styles of music\, including game songs that can be adapted very effectively for use in the music classroom or in school choirs. Come and experience songs and games from this colourful region\, and learn how to utilise them as teaching tools. Participants will also have a chance to experience Southeast Asian choral works that are suitable for primary and secondary school choirs. \nMusic from Southeast Asia is active and often involves movement\, so get ready to be immersed in both the music and fun activities during the session!

DESCRIPTION:Webinar: We Were Made For This Work – Equitable Practices in Music Education\nFree Webinar for all Kodály Australia Members! \nSunday 14 September 10.30 – 11.30am AEST\nVenue: Online \nPresenter: Dr Karen Howard (USA) \nThis FREE online workshop for members will consider teacher dispositions as they relate to repertoire selections\, scope and sequences\, and pedagogical strategies. A wide range of repertoire will be presented from the World Music Initiative including material from: Korea\, the Levant region\, Somalia\, China\, Tanzania\, and more. Considerations will be shared regarding learning outcomes that relate to identity\, diversity\, justice\, and action in music education. \nCheck our website linked below to register!

DESCRIPTION:Come and enjoy a weekend of choral singing with expert choral educator Allison Harrigan\nDevelop your choral ensemble skills\nEnjoy making music with like-minded musicians\nWorking knowledge of solfa required\nThe weekend will conclude with a performance of the works studied\n\nThis 2 day event is for participants of the 2025 AKC.\nOther interested teachers and students are welcome to join us! \nPresenter: Allison Harrigan\nDate: Saturday and Sunday 23-24th August 2025\nVenue: St Andrew’s Cathedral School\nTime: 9:00 am – 4.00 pm \nMEMBERS: $220\nNON-MEMBERS: $290 (includes 1 year membership)\nStudents: $110 \nREGISTER HERE \nThis event will not be catered. \nAllison Harrigan  \n \nAllison completed her Bachelor of Music with honours at the University of Melbourne and her Masters degree in Choral Conducting and Aural Training at the University of Queensland. She enjoyed many years as a Kodaly classroom music education specialist across both primary and secondary schools before lecturing in Kodaly methodology for Kodaly Victoria and Kodaly NSW. Allison spent many years lecturing in choral conducting\, aural training and music education at tertiary institutions including Victoria’s Monash University and Melba Conservatorium and Queensland’s University of Technology. She is active in the promotion and development of Australian choirs and quality music education and has fulfilled committee roles for Kodaly Victoria and the Australian National Choral Association. Allison is a sought after guest choral conductor and respected clinician and adjudicator at festivals and eisteddfods nationwide. She is particularly proud of her role in commissioning and premiering more than thirty new choral works to add to the body of Australian choral music. Allison has enjoyed creating numerous recordings of Australian choral music and many international tours as both choral accompanist and conductor. Upon moving to Sydney from Melbourne\, she served as Director of Choral Education at Gondwana Choirs and continues her long association with this organisation through leading choirs at National Choral School. Allison has proudly served as the Musical Director of Choirs at SCEGGS’ Darlinghurst for the past twelve years and the co-conductor of the NSW Arts Unit’s Senior Singers since 2024. Her freelance work this year includes presenting for teacher professional development programs run by the Australian Youth Orchestra and Sydney Symphony Orchestra.
